Salve raga
dovrei ordinare, in modo dinamico, più colonne di una tabella...
Con una sola colonna è possibile tramite autoCreateRowSorter ...
Come potrei ovviare al mio problema?
Con cicli iterativi credo sarebbe troppo dispendiosa...
Thanks
Salve raga
dovrei ordinare, in modo dinamico, più colonne di una tabella...
Con una sola colonna è possibile tramite autoCreateRowSorter ...
Come potrei ovviare al mio problema?
Con cicli iterativi credo sarebbe troppo dispendiosa...
Thanks
help
Non sono sicuro di aver capito cosa ti serve... comunque penso che dovresti studiare qui http://docs.oracle.com/javase/tutori...nts/table.html
in particolare questo esempio:
http://docs.oracle.com/javase/tutori...eSortDemo.java
Grazie innanzitutto...
Purtroppo però i tuoi link rimandano all'ordinamento delle colonne di una tabella e questo problema l'ho già "superato"...
Praticamente ho 2 colonne, ordino la prima, poi devo ordinare la seconda in base alla prima, non ordinare la seconda in senso "assoluto"...
Nell'immagine qui in basso ho fatto un semplice esempio con 2 colonne ed il risultato che vorrei ottenere è l'esempio 1, invece ottengo il 2 ....
![]()
Non vedo l'immagine, comunque "poi devo ordinare la seconda in base alla prima" cioè? Vuoi disaccoppiare i dati? Perdona ma non ho capito ancora.
rispondo oggi perchè sono stato fuori...
Allora, se ho 2 colonne ed ordino la prima, quando poi ordino la seconda , la prima rimane invariata
In termini mysql, qualcosa del tipo
SELECT * FROM tabella ORDER BY colonna1, colonna2...
Spero di essermi spiegato![]()
guarda ho fatto un giro su Internet ed ho trovato tanti siti che danno informazioni sul multi-sort.
quella più interessante che ho trovato è la seguente:
http://www.jroller.com/nweber/entry/...ting_w_mustang
L'ho pure provata e funziona bene, c'è solo un piccolo problema di doppia dichiarazione che il compilatore da come errore.
Ciao.![]()
I computer sono incredibilmente veloci, accurati e stupidi.
Gli uomini sono incredibilmente lenti, inaccurati e intelligenti.
Insieme sono una potenza che supera l'immaginazione.
A.Einstein